Hydraulics in Action: Mastering Force and Precision

Hydraulic mechanisms have revolutionized the way we control force with extraordinary precision. By harnessing the power of dense liquids, hydraulics enable us to perform tasks that would be challenging with conventional methods. From moving heavy objects to meticulously controlling movements, hydraulics find applications in a extensive range of industries.

At the core of this mechanical marvel lies the principle of Pascal's Theorem, which states that pressure applied to a sealed liquid is distributed equally in all aspects. This fundamental principle allows us to magnify force and achieve substantial power through relatively small input forces.

Hydrostatic Systems

Hydraulic systems utilize the power of liquids to transmit force. This process relies on the incompressibility of fluids under force. A primary component is the actuator, which pressurizes the fluid. This pressure is then delivered through conduits to actuators. These devices transform the hydraulic pressure into output. Controlling this fluid dynamics is achieved through mechanisms, which direct the fluid to different points within the system.
